1997 Florida Statutes

SECTION 353
Procedure for determining number of instruction units for community colleges.

240.353  Procedure for determining number of instruction units for community colleges.--The number of instruction units for community colleges in districts which meet the requirements of law for operating a community college shall be determined from the full-time equivalent students in the community college, provided that full-time equivalent students may not be counted more than once in determining instruction units. Instruction units for community colleges shall be computed as follows:

(1)  One unit for each 12 full-time equivalent students at a community college for the first 420 students and one unit for each 15 full-time equivalent students for all over 420 students, in other than vocational programs as defined by rules of the State Board of Education, and one unit for each 10 full-time equivalent students in vocational programs and compensatory education programs as defined by rules of the State Board of Education. Full-time equivalent students enrolled in a community college shall be defined by rules of the State Board of Education.

(2)  For each 8 instruction units in a community college, 1 instruction unit or proportionate fraction of a unit shall be allowed for administrative and special instructional services, and for each 20 instruction units, 1 instruction unit or proportionate fraction of a unit shall be allowed for student personnel services.
